RESPONSIBILITIES / 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:
- Collaborate with the project manager and any other team members to create shop and erection drawings by interpreting design documents from the structural engineer and the architect
- Utilize Tekla software to quickly and efficiently create 3D models and shop/erection drawings
- Read and interpret drawings, specifications and other instructions to create accurate and constructible drawings
- Perform detailed dimensional and bill of material checks
- Inspect design for interferences and constructability
- Perform basic and complex layouts using Tekla Structures
- Provide detailing solutions to address various field fixes as they may arise throughout the fabrication and installation
- Assist team members with any drawing support required to complete the drawing approval, fabrication, or erection process to ensure excellence
- Review and modify RFI’s, addendums and new drawings to incorporate any changes into the design and drawings
- Maintain record of changes for purposes of submitting change orders
- Generate RFI’s as required to solve design questions and/or conflicts
